As an industry-leading Insurtech firm, Xceedance distinguishes itself by providing technology and consulting solutions that serve a diverse ecosystem comprising insurance carriers, syndicates, and brokers worldwide. Unlike competitors who serve several sectors, Xceedance’s singular focus on insurance underscores its unwavering commitment to the entire insurance value chain. The company’s overarching purpose is clear: to advance the insurance ecosystem holistically, fostering sustainable value, innovation, and leadership within the sector.


This vision permeates every business unit and function, shaping Xceedance’s culture and everyday operations. The organisation adopts a “people first” philosophy, embracing five core values: integrity, collaboration, respect, ownership, and persistence. These values are not simply aspirational but are lived authentically, forming the cornerstone for employee growth and development. For Parul Varghese, Vice President of Global Learning, Organisational Development, and UK People & Culture, the mission to cultivate the insurance leaders of tomorrow is both a business imperative and a personal vocation.

Main Challenges

The rapidly evolving insurance landscape is characterized by continual technological advancement, shifting regulatory expectations, and dynamic client needs. Knowledge, therefore, serves as the sector’s primary currency. Within this dynamic environment, Xceedance faces a fundamental challenge: how to upskill a geographically and demographically diverse workforce swiftly and effectively, while maintaining cultural cohesion and engagement.

The pace of digital transformation has accelerated rapidly in recent years, particularly post-pandemic. Xceedance’s workforce is young and digitally native, with an average age of 26-27, yet it also includes experienced professionals with different learning styles and preferences. As digital tools and innovations such as generative AI reshape the industry, there is a pressing need for both mass upskilling and tailored leadership development.

However, previous Learning Management Systems had not met expectations. These platforms led to diminished trust, lower engagement, and a disconnect between skill-building initiatives and tangible business outcomes. As Parul Varghese notes, “If you do not have the right partners, you cannot bring home the point, nor create that experience for your teammates.” Xceedance needed more than a technology upgrade. It required a strategic partner to revitalise its learning environment, restore confidence, and deliver meaningful, right-fit learning experiences.
